Bill Text: IN HB1046 | 2013 | Regular Session | Introduced
Bill Title: Military family relief fund.
Spectrum: Slight Partisan Bill (Democrat 2-1)
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2013-01-07 - Representative Frye removed as coauthor [HB1046 Detail]
Download: Indiana-2013-HB1046-Introduced.html
Citations Affected: IC 10-17.
Synopsis: Military family relief fund. Removes the provision under
which an Indiana qualified service member is eligible to receive
assistance from the military family relief fund for no more than three
years.
Effective: July 1, 2013.
January 7, 2013, read first time and referred to Committee on Veterans Affairs and Public
Safety.
